target: pass sense_reason as a return value
Pass the sense reason as an explicit return value from the I/O submission
path instead of storing it in struct se_cmd and using negative return
values. This cleans up a lot of the code pathes, and with the sparse
annotations for the new sense_reason_t type allows for much better
error checking.
(nab: Convert spc_emulate_modesense + spc_emulate_modeselect to use
sense_reason_t with Roland's MODE SELECT changes)
